1What is the typical cost for professional carpet cleaning in Somers, and what factors influence the price?

In the Somers and Westchester County area, the average cost ranges from $0.30 to $0.60 per square foot, with most jobs averaging $200-$400 for a standard home. Key factors affecting price include the carpet's soil level (heavily soiled carpets cost more), the cleaning method required (e.g., hot water extraction vs. low-moisture), and any add-ons like stain treatment or deodorizing. Local fuel and business operation costs in the NY metro area also contribute to the pricing structure.

2How does the humid Northeastern climate in Somers affect carpet cleaning and drying times?

Somers' humid summers, especially from June through August, can significantly extend carpet drying times from the typical 6-12 hours to 24 hours or more. A reputable local cleaner will use powerful air movers and dehumidifiers to combat this and may recommend scheduling cleanings during drier spring or fall periods. Proper drying is critical to prevent mold and mildew growth, a common concern in our regional climate.

4What should I look for when choosing a reliable carpet cleaning service in Somers?

Prioritize local, established companies with verifiable Somers-area references and proper insurance. Look for certifications from the Institute of Inspection, Cleaning and Restoration Certification (IICRC), which indicates trained technicians. Always get a detailed, in-home written estimate—be wary of quotes given solely over the phone based on "per room" pricing, as this is often misleading.

5With our seasonal mud and road salt, what is the best approach for cleaning high-traffic entryway carpets?

For Somers homes dealing with winter road salt and spring mud, a pre-vacuum and targeted pre-treatment of these areas is essential. We recommend more frequent, focused cleaning of entryways to prevent abrasive dirt and salt crystals from grinding into and damaging carpet fibers. Many local services offer maintenance packages for these high-traffic zones, which is a cost-effective way to preserve your carpets year-round.
